Understanding Nondisplaced Vertical Knee Fracture

Before diving into knee braces, I made sure I understood my injury. A nondisplaced vertical knee fracture means the bone cracked vertically but hasn’t shifted out of place. This type of fracture often requires immobilization and controlled movement, so a brace that stabilizes without causing discomfort was essential for me.

Why a Knee Brace Is Important for This Injury

I needed a brace that would protect my knee from unnecessary movement, reduce pain, and support the healing process. Unlike more severe fractures, a nondisplaced fracture often allows some controlled mobility, so the brace had to offer the right balance between stability and flexibility.

Key Features I Looked For

  • Stability and Support: I chose a brace with firm hinges and adjustable straps to keep my knee aligned and prevent twisting.
  • Comfort and Fit: Since I had to wear it for long hours, breathable materials and a good fit were non-negotiable to avoid skin irritation.
  • Adjustability: My swelling changed throughout the day, so having adjustable straps helped me maintain comfort and proper compression.
  • Range of Motion Control: Some braces offer adjustable limits on bending, which helped me gradually regain motion without risking re-injury.
  • Ease of Use: I wanted something easy to put on and take off, especially as my mobility was limited during early recovery.

Types of Knee Braces I Considered

  • Hinged Knee Braces: These provided the best combination of support and controlled motion, which was perfect for my fracture.
  • Immobilizer Braces: I used this initially to keep my knee completely still during the first few weeks.
  • Compression Sleeves: While these didn’t provide enough support alone, I found them helpful for mild swelling and wearing underneath other braces.
